Rome's annual summer film festival on Tiber Island runs until 2 Sept.
Now in its 24th year, this quality cinema event lights up the Isola Tiberina in the middle of the river Tiber each evening over the summer, from 7 June until 2 September.
Under the title L'Isola di Roma, the 2018 edition of this multi-faceted festival includes 82 nights of screenings, encounters and discussions with important figures from the world of film.
The festival's programme comprises films by emerging directors, independent cinema, documentaries, and major international productions, including films screened in their original language versions.
